Growing Points

Growth is exciting, and validating. Growth reveals weaknesses and brings challenges. Growth can be good as well as problematic. The good news is that The Point Church is growing. The better news is that much of our growth is from folks returning to church after being absent from the church. The best news is that we are seeing the lost come to Jesus Christ. We do have a lot of folks that are coming to The Point from other churches for various reasons. We do not recruit from other churches that exalt Christ, but our doors are open to anyone seeking Truth.

The challenges that our growth bring us are really just opportunities for us to respond to God's working among us. I want to briefly share some of our most pressing opportunities...

Prayer Ministry:
There are those among us that can be called 'prayer warriors', these folks must be gathered for concentrated and concerted prayer efforts.

New Believer Maturation: With folks confessing Jesus as Lord and turning to Him for forgiveness, comes the tremendous responsibility of discipleship and training in the Word. It is my belief that this needs to bea two-fols approach. The first being a mentor relationship where the new believer is paired with a more mature Christian for one on one discipleship, prayer and accountability. The second half of this approach being a class setting where the new believer is trained in the disciplines of the Christian faith.

Guest Follow Up: We have many first time guests every week. An intentional follow up strategy is needed. We will shortly begin recruiting more people to make phone calls, send emails, and where appropriate, make home visits. Every guest is contacted every week right now, but this is a growing need and more people are needed to do a better job at this.

Small Group Bible Studies: Small groups that serve each other in the areas of fellowship, discipleship, prayer and ministry are a key to our long term growth and health. We currently have a few groups meeting. More groups will form in the fall.

Children's and Youth Ministries: There are lots of kids at The Point. There are multitudes more that we need to prepare for. Ministry to children, youth and thier families must be a priority for The Point. We must dedicate resources, energy and prayer toward this vital area. If we are to reach our community for Jesus Christ, we must demonstrate His love for children by giving our community world-class children and youth ministries. How do we do this? One step at a time, but we must focus and grow a ministry of excellence that 'wows' every parent and kid.
